MARKET INSIGHTS

Global towing winches market size was valued at USD 82.8 million in 2024. The market is projected to grow from USD 85.2 million in 2025 to USD 101 million by 2032, exhibiting a CAGR of 2.9% during the forecast period.

Towing winches are specialized marine equipment used for efficient towing operations, primarily installed on tugboats and offshore support vessels. These winches facilitate high-speed rendering and recovery of towing lines, with hydraulic or electric drive systems providing adaptable power based on operational requirements. Advanced variants incorporate critical functionalities such as heave compensation, automated tension control, and integrated power units to enhance maritime safety and efficiency.

The market growth is driven by increasing maritime trade activities and rising investments in port infrastructure development, particularly in Asia-Pacific, which dominates with over 70% market share. While demand for sub-200-ton capacity winches remains strongest (65% share), technological advancements in heavy-duty models (400+ tons) are gaining traction for deep-sea applications. Key industry players like MacGregor and Kongsberg Maritime are expanding their portfolios through strategic partnerships—such as the 2023 collaboration between Damen Marine Components and Hyundai for integrated towing systems—further stimulating competitive innovation.

MARKET DYNAMICS

MARKET DRIVERS

Expanding Global Marine Industry Accelerating Towing Winch Demand

The marine industry's steady expansion is propelling significant growth in the towing winch market. With international seaborne trade volumes reaching over 11 billion tons annually, the need for efficient tugboat operations has never been higher. Modern towing winches with capacities exceeding 400 tons are becoming essential equipment for handling larger vessels in congested ports. This demand is particularly strong in Asia-Pacific where port infrastructure development is occurring at unprecedented rates, accounting for more than 70% of global market share. The shift towards automation in marine operations further accelerates adoption as operators seek winches with advanced control systems and remote monitoring capabilities.

Technological Advancements in Winch Systems Driving Market Expansion

Manufacturers are revolutionizing towing winch capabilities through innovative hydraulic and electric drive systems that offer superior performance with lower maintenance requirements. Recent developments include intelligent winches with predictive maintenance algorithms that reduce downtime by up to 30%. Companies like Kongsberg Maritime have introduced winches with active heave compensation that maintain constant tension regardless of sea conditions - a critical feature for offshore operations. These technological leaps are creating new application possibilities for towing winches beyond traditional harbor operations, including deep-sea salvage and offshore wind farm support operations.

MARKET RESTRAINTS

High Capital Costs and Long Replacement Cycles Limiting Market Penetration

While the market shows promise, the substantial initial investment required for high-capacity towing winches presents a significant barrier to entry. A single heavy-duty winch system can cost upwards of $500,000 when including installation and control systems. Furthermore, marine equipment typically operates on 10-15 year replacement cycles, creating long intervals between purchase opportunities. This constraint is particularly challenging for smaller marine operators and developing regions where budget limitations prevent fleet modernization. The situation is compounded by the fact that many vessels operate winches well beyond recommended service life to delay capital expenditures.

MARKET CHALLENGES

Workforce Skill Gaps and Safety Concerns in Winch Operations

The marine industry faces mounting challenges in recruiting and retaining skilled personnel capable of safely operating advanced towing winch systems. Complex modern winches require specialized training that many maritime academies struggle to provide, leading to knowledge gaps in proper maintenance and operation procedures. This skills shortage contributes to safety incidents, with improper winch operation being a factor in approximately 15% of all tugboat accidents. The transition to computerized control systems has created additional training requirements, as traditional winch operators must now acquire digital competencies to effectively utilize modern equipment.

MARKET OPPORTUNITIES

Emerging Offshore Renewable Energy Sector Creating New Winch Applications

The rapid expansion of offshore wind farms presents significant growth opportunities for towing winch manufacturers. Installation and maintenance of wind turbines require specialized winch systems capable of handling heavy components in challenging offshore conditions. With global offshore wind capacity projected to increase by over 200% in the next decade, demand for robust winch solutions is expected to surge proportionally. Manufacturers are already developing customized winches with enhanced corrosion resistance and dynamic positioning capabilities to meet these emerging requirements. This market segment promises higher margins due to the specialized nature of equipment needed for renewable energy projects.

Digitalization and Smart Port Initiatives Driving Winch Innovation

The global push for smart port infrastructure is creating opportunities for next-generation towing winches integrated with IoT technologies. Port authorities increasingly require winches that can interface with vessel traffic systems and port management software, enabling automated data collection and performance monitoring. This trend has prompted leading manufacturers to develop winches with built-in sensors and connectivity features. The resulting operational data can improve efficiency by optimizing maintenance schedules and reducing fuel consumption through smarter power management. As ports worldwide invest in digital transformation, the market for intelligent winch solutions is expected to grow at nearly double the rate of conventional winch systems.

COMPETITIVE LANDSCAPE

Key Industry Players

Marine Equipment Providers Focus on Innovation to Capture Market Share

The global towing winches market is characterized by moderate fragmentation, with established marine equipment manufacturers competing alongside specialized winch producers. MacGregor, a Cargotec corporation subsidiary, leads the market with its extensive product range and strong foothold in Europe and Asia-Pacific. The company's dominance stems from its integrated marine solutions portfolio and longstanding relationships with shipbuilders.

Kongsberg Maritime and DMT Marine Equipment have secured substantial market positions through technological leadership in automated towing solutions. Their winches with smart control systems and predictive maintenance capabilities are particularly favored in high-value seagoing applications. Meanwhile, Ibercisa maintains competitive advantage through customized winch configurations suitable for diverse marine operations.

Recent strategic moves in the sector include MacGregor's 2024 acquisition of a Chinese winch manufacturer to expand its Asia-Pacific production capacity. Kongsberg has been investing heavily in remote-controlled towing solutions, responding to the maritime industry's digital transformation. These developments indicate the market's progression toward more sophisticated, automated systems.

Emerging players like Huisman Equipment and MARINE HYDROTEC are challenging incumbents through specialized offerings. Huisman's ultra-heavy-duty winches for deep-sea operations and MARINE HYDROTEC's compact harbor solutions demonstrate how market segmentation is driving innovation across different capacity requirements.

TOWING WINCHES MARKET TRENDS

Asia-Pacific Dominance and Maritime Trade Expansion Driving Market Growth

The Asia-Pacific region currently holds over 70% of the global towing winches market share, primarily due to rapid port modernization projects and increasing maritime trade activities. Countries like China, South Korea, and Japan are investing heavily in harbor infrastructure, with over 120 major port expansion projects underway across the region. Meanwhile, Europe and North America collectively account for another 20% share, where aging fleet replacements and stricter safety regulations are stimulating demand. The correlation between maritime trade volumes and towing winch procurement is particularly strong, with global container trade projected to grow at 2.5% annually through 2030, directly impacting equipment requirements.

Other Trends

Technological Advancements in Winch Systems

Modern towing winches are evolving beyond basic pulling mechanisms into sophisticated integrated marine systems. Nearly 65% of new installations now feature smart control systems with load monitoring, automated tension adjustment, and remote diagnostics. The shift toward electro-hydraulic systems is reducing maintenance costs by approximately 30% compared to traditional models, while improving precision in critical towing operations. Recent product launches show manufacturers prioritizing compact designs that maintain high capacity (200-400t range), addressing the space constraints on modern vessel decks without compromising performance.

Capacity-Specific Demand Shifts Across Applications

The market segmentation reveals that winches with capacity below 200t dominate with a 65% share, primarily serving harbor towing operations. However, demands for 400t+ capacity units are growing at 4.1% CAGR, driven by offshore support vessels and seagoing applications. Harbor towing remains the largest application segment (45% share), followed by seagoing operations (35%), where enhanced safety features like passive heave compensation are becoming standard. River towing applications, while smaller in scale, show unique requirements for corrosion-resistant designs, creating specialized opportunities in regions with extensive inland waterways.

Regional Analysis: Towing Winches Market

North America
The North American towing winches market benefits from robust maritime trade activities, particularly in the U.S., where ports such as Los Angeles and Houston serve as critical logistics hubs. Strict safety regulations governing marine operations drive demand for high-performance towing winches with advanced features like active heave compensation and remote monitoring systems. The region accounts for over 20% of the global market share, with key players like Markey Machinery and Intercon leading innovation. Investments in port infrastructure upgrades, including the $17 billion allocated for U.S. port modernization under the Bipartisan Infrastructure Law, further support market growth. However, high operational costs and competition from Asia-Pacific suppliers pose challenges for domestic manufacturers.

Europe
Europe's towing winch market is characterized by stringent IMO (International Maritime Organization) compliance requirements and a focus on electrically powered winches to reduce emissions. Countries like Germany, Norway, and the Netherlands dominate demand due to their extensive shipbuilding and offshore industries. Kongsberg Maritime and Damen Marine Components are among the key suppliers, leveraging Europe's reputation for high-precision engineering. The region holds over 20% of the global market, with growth driven by renewable energy projects such as offshore wind farms requiring specialized towing solutions. However, economic uncertainties linked to geopolitical tensions and fluctuating fuel prices may hinder short-term expansion.

Asia-Pacific
As the largest market, Asia-Pacific contributes over 70% of global towing winch demand, led by China's booming shipbuilding sector and India's expanding port infrastructure. Chinese manufacturers like Shanghai Zhenhua and Wuxi Delin offer cost-effective solutions, making the region highly competitive. Growth is fueled by maritime trade routes, with the Straits of Malacca and South China Sea seeing heavy vessel traffic. Emerging applications in deep-sea mining and oil & gas operations present new opportunities, though price sensitivity and quality standardization remain challenges. Governments are increasingly investing in automated port systems, indirectly boosting demand for advanced winches.

South America
South America's market is nascent but growing, with Brazil and Argentina prioritizing port expansions to facilitate agricultural exports. The region's demand centers on mid-capacity winches (200–400t) for harbor towing operations. While local production is limited, suppliers like Ibercisa are gaining traction through partnerships with regional shipbuilders. Economic instability and currency fluctuations often delay large-scale procurement, but strategic projects such as Brazil's Port of Santos modernization signal long-term potential. The lack of local manufacturing capabilities means most high-end winches are imported, creating supply chain vulnerabilities.

Middle East & Africa
This region shows uneven growth, with the UAE and Saudi Arabia driving demand through megaprojects like NEOM and expanded port facilities. Damen Marine Components and Zicom have a strong presence, catering to offshore oilfield support vessels. Africa's market is constrained by limited marine infrastructure, though countries like South Africa and Egypt are investing in coastal logistics. The adoption of hydraulic winches dominates due to their reliability in harsh environments, but high import duties and political instability in some nations slow market penetration. Future prospects hinge on increased public-private partnerships in port development.
